What to Expect
A visit to Maison de Forest Fukuoka City Chuo Ward in Fukuoka City Chuo Ward follows the day spa format: no overnight stay, no extensive check-in ritual β just focused, professional treatments in a calm environment. Arrive 10β15 minutes early to complete any intake forms and settle into the atmosphere. The reception team will walk you through the treatment menu and ask about pressure preferences, skin sensitivities, or areas of focus before you begin. Treatment rooms are private, and the pace of a well-run day spa like this one is unhurried without being slow. Day spas typically operate on a tight booking schedule, so arriving on time helps the therapist deliver the full session you've paid for. Popular time slots β weekend mornings, Friday afternoons β book up quickly, so advance reservations are strongly recommended.

What should I wear to Maison de Forest Fukuoka City Chuo Ward?
Maison de Forest Fukuoka City Chuo Ward will provide robes and slippers for your visit. Wear or bring comfortable clothing to change into before and after treatments. Underwear or disposable briefs are typically worn during body treatments; therapists are trained in professional draping. For facials, remove contact lenses if possible. Jewellery is best left at home or stored securely at reception.
